This could be a great shot with better lighting. I haven't studied portrait lighting, but straight-on lighting is rarely flattering, I think. I think she was facing a window, so you might try turning her head more to the side and using a sheer curtain for a more diffuse effect. This shot looks a tad overexposed. For darker skin tones you should try under exposing by 1/2 or 2/3rds of a stop, it'll make the colour a lot richer.

 

The highlights on her cheeks and forehead look almost white, which can't be right? Possibly move the right source slightly more to the side.
